9.0 External Display Self-Test

If the display problem occurs only when using an external display, use the
following instructions to correct the problem.
1.
If the screen is rolling, replace the display.
If the problem remains, go to the next step.
2.
Run the following display self-test:
a.
Power-off the system and the display.
b.
Disconnect the display signal cable from the system.
c.
Power-on the display.
d.
Turn the contrast control to its maximum position.
e.
Turn the brightness control to the center detent position.
3.
Check for the following conditions:
The screen should be white or light gray, with a black margin as
described below:

The screen intensity should vary when turning the contrast and
brightness controls.
If the screen differs from the above, replace the display.
If the display passes the display self-test, replace the FRUs, in the
following order, until the problem is corrected.
a.
I/O panel assembly
b.
Display control card
